J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All-Star Battle R Stands Proud This Fall

In a surprise announcement at PlayStation’s State of Play event, a rerelease of the memorable PS3 fighting game, titled J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All-Star Battle R, was revealed.

J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All-Star Battle R has been confirmed to release on P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X, Nintendo Switch, and PC-via Steam in early fall 2022.

This version of the game will include updated mechanics that have been fine-tuned and balanced for this modern release.

“What sets apart J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All Star Battle R from other fighting games is Araki’s signature art style where fan favorite characters, story, and setting converge in outrageously fun and fast-paced battles,” said Ryan Wagner, Associate Brand Manager at Bandai Namco Entertainment America Inc. “J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All Star Battle R is the ultimate treat for JoJo fans, and the title will also appeal to fighting game fans with its robust roster of fighters, each with their own special moves, a range of customization options, and six different game modes for everyone from beginners to fighting game veterans.”

J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ure: All-Star Battle R is set to feature 50 playable characters from across all 8 current parts of JoJo’s Bizarre Adventure, from Jonathan Joestar to Josuke Higashikata (or Gappy.) All-Star Battle R features primarily 2D combat on 3D stages, with stages and hazards stylized to resemble the iconic manga.
